Why Regular Appliance Maintenance Matters
Every appliance in your home is built with moving parts, electrical components, and systems that gradually wear down with use. Over time, dust buildup, improper use, and lack of cleaning can cause performance problems.
Routine maintenance helps appliances run efficiently and reduces the chances of sudden malfunctions. It also allows homeowners to spot early warning signs before a small issue turns into a major repair problem.
Keep Appliances Clean and Free of Debris
One of the simplest ways to extend appliance lifespan is regular cleaning. Dust, lint, grease, and food particles can affect how appliances function.
For example, dryers can accumulate lint that blocks airflow and causes overheating. Cleaning lint filters regularly helps prevent unnecessary dryer repair and improves drying performance.
Similarly, keeping refrigerator and freezer interiors clean helps maintain proper cooling and reduces strain on the system.
Avoid Overloading Household Appliances
Overloading is a common mistake that causes appliances to wear out faster. Washing machines and dryers are designed to handle specific load capacities.
When appliances are overloaded, motors and internal components work harder than intended. This added strain can lead to mechanical issues and increase the likelihood of needing washer repair sooner than expected.
Following manufacturer recommendations for load sizes helps appliances operate more efficiently and safely.
Pay Attention to Unusual Sounds or Performance Changes
Appliances often show warning signs before they fail completely. Strange noises, longer cycle times, and inconsistent temperatures can indicate developing issues.
For instance, if a freezer struggles to maintain consistent cooling, it may signal the need for early freezer repair. Addressing these problems early can prevent larger mechanical failures and extend the appliance's lifespan.
Ensure Proper Ventilation Around Appliances
Many appliances require proper airflow to function correctly. When appliances are installed in tight spaces without ventilation, heat buildup can cause components to wear out faster.
Make sure there is enough space around refrigerators, dryers, and other appliances so that heat can dissipate properly. This simple step can improve efficiency and prevent overheating.
Use Appliances According to Manufacturer Guidelines
Each appliance is designed with specific usage recommendations. Ignoring these guidelines can shorten the life of the equipment.
For example, using the correct detergent in washing machines, avoiding excessive heat settings in dryers, and regularly checking seals on refrigeration units can all contribute to better performance and longer service life.
Schedule Periodic Professional Inspections
Even with proper care, appliances may eventually develop internal issues that are not immediately visible. Having periodic inspections from experienced technicians can help identify worn components early.
Professional checks ensure that small issues are corrected before they lead to complete appliance failure.
